There are a number of reasons that your ears suddenly play up when you go away on holiday.
โ๏ธ ๐๐ฒ๐ฎ๐ & ๐๐๐บ๐ถ๐ฑ๐ถ๐๐
Increased temperatures cause Ear Wax to expand, which can result in a blockage.
๐ฆ ๐ช๐ฎ๐๐ฒ๐ฟ ๐๐
๐ฝ๐ผ๐๐๐ฟ๐ฒ
Fun times in the Pool or Sea can result in water logging in the ear canal, resulting in blockage or even worse, an infection.
โ๏ธ ๐๐น๐๐ถ๐๐๐ฑ๐ฒ ๐ฃ๐ฟ๐ฒ๐๐๐๐ฟ๐ฒ
Flying requires the tube behind the ear drum to manage pressures, the familiar popping sensation. However, a pre-existing middle ear issue can cause a condition called Barotrauma, resulting in pain and even perforation of the ear drum.
Their advice is to make an appointment around 2 weeks before take-off.

If your finger catches, locks or becomes painful when bending, it may be time to get specialist advice.
Trigger finger, stenosing tenosynovitis, also known as trigger thumb when it affects the thumb, is a condition where a finger or thumb can become painful, stiff, or difficult to straighten. In some cases, the finger may click, catch, or lock in a bent position before suddenly releasing. The NHS explains that trigger finger can cause pain, stiffness, clicking or locking, and may affect one or more fingers or thumbs.
WHAT CAUSES TRIGGER FINGER?
Trigger finger happens when the tendon that helps bend the finger becomes irritated or thickened, making it harder for the tendon to glide smoothly through its surrounding sheath. The British Society for Surgery of the Hand describes it as a problem where the tendon catches as it moves through the tunnel in the palm, causing clicking or locking. ([British Society for Surgery of the Hand][2])
COMMON SYMPTOMS CAN INCLUDE:
โข Pain at the base of the finger or thumb
โข Clicking or catching when bending or straightening
โข Stiffness, often worse in the morning
โข A finger or thumb locking in a bent position
โข Tenderness or a small lump in the palm
โข Difficulty gripping or using the hand normally
For some people, symptoms are mild and settle with time. For others, trigger finger can become painful, frustrating and disruptive, especially when it starts affecting work, sleep, driving, writing, using tools, lifting objects or everyday hand movements.
WHEN SHOULD YOU SEEK ADVICE?
The NHS advises seeing a GP if you think you have trigger finger and symptoms do not get better, or if symptoms stop you doing your usual daily activities.
You should also seek medical advice if:
โข Your finger regularly catches or locks
โข The pain is getting worse
โข You are struggling to straighten the finger
โข Your grip feels affected
โข Symptoms are interfering with work or daily life
โข You have diabetes or another condition that may affect tendons or healing
โข You are unsure whether the problem is trigger finger or something else
If your finger is locked in a bent position and you cannot straighten it, NHS patient guidance advises seeking urgent medical help.
CAN TRIGGER FINGER IMPROVE ON ITS OWN?
Sometimes, yes. Mild trigger finger can settle without treatment. Advice from the NHS and British Society for Surgery of the Hand includes avoiding activities that make symptoms worse where possible, resting the affected finger, and using pain relief such as ibuprofen if suitable for you.
Treatment options may include:
โข Activity modification
โข Splinting
โข Anti-inflammatory medication, where appropriate
โข Steroid injection
โข Surgery to release the tendon sheath, if symptoms persist or are severe
Northern Ireland Direct also lists rest, medication, splinting, corticosteroid injections and surgery as recognised treatment options for trigger finger.

Pins and needles, numbness, pain or weakness in the hand can affect much more than your grip.
For some people, these symptoms can make everyday tasks more difficult. Things like typing, driving, holding a phone, using tools, preparing food, sleeping comfortably or lifting objects can all become frustrating when your hand, wrist or fingers are not working as they should.
One common cause of these symptoms is Carpal Tunnel Syndrome, which happens when there is pressure on a nerve in the wrist. The NHS describes carpal tunnel syndrome as a condition that can cause tingling, numbness and pain in the hand and fingers, while the HSE also lists symptoms such as numb hands, pins and needles, a weak thumb or difficulty gripping. Symptoms often come on gradually and can be worse at night.
However, hand symptoms are not always caused by carpal tunnel syndrome. Numbness, tingling or weakness may also be linked to other upper limb conditions, including cubital tunnel syndrome, tendon problems, arthritis, previous injury or other nerve-related issues.
That is why specialist assessment can be important.

๐ What is Glue Ear?
Glue Ear (medical term: Otitis Media with Effusion) occurs when fluid or mucus becomes trapped behind the eardrum. This can prevent the eardrum from vibrating properly, resulting in reduced hearing.
We commonly see Glue Ear in children because the Eustachian Tube (the tube connecting the middle ear to the back of the nose) is still developing. This can make it more difficult for fluid to drain naturally. Combined with the coughs, colds and runny noses that are common during childhood, fluid can build up and affect hearing.
In some cases, Glue Ear may even contribute to children failing their P1 hearing screening test.
